Understanding the Role of Hematology in Managing Hemorrhagic Conditions
Hematology is a critical branch of medicine that focuses on the study of blood and blood disorders. One of the key areas where hematology plays a significant role is in the management of hemorrhagic conditions. Hemorrhagic conditions, characterized by excessive bleeding, can pose serious health risks if not properly diagnosed and treated. Understanding the role of hematology in these situations is essential for effective patient care.
The first step in managing hemorrhagic conditions is accurate diagnosis. Hematologists utilize various diagnostic tests to evaluate blood components, including platelets, clotting factors, and red blood cells. Common tests include complete blood counts (CBC), prothrombin time (PT), activated partial thromboplastin time (aPTT), and specific factor assays. These tests help identify the underlying cause of bleeding, whether it's due to a clotting disorder, thrombocytopenia, or vascular abnormalities.
Once a diagnosis is established, hematologists can develop tailored treatment plans. For instance, in cases where patients suffer from conditions like hemophilia, where blood cannot clot properly, treatment often involves the replacement of the missing clotting factors. Similarly, in patients with thrombocytopenia, where platelet levels are low, platelet transfusions may be necessary to help control bleeding.
In addition to treating existing hemorrhagic conditions, hematology also focuses on prevention. This is particularly important for patients undergoing surgeries or those with chronic bleeding disorders. A proactive approach may include preoperative assessments and the administration of preventive therapies to minimize the risk of bleeding during and after surgery.
Moreover, the role of hematology extends beyond direct treatment to encompass education and support for patients. Hematologists often work closely with patients to help them understand their condition, treatment options, and necessary lifestyle modifications. This empowerment enables patients to manage their health better and reduce the frequency of bleeding episodes.
In recent years, advancements in hematology have further improved the management of hemorrhagic conditions. Innovations such as gene therapy and novel anticoagulant reversal agents hold great promise for the future. These advancements aim to enhance the effectiveness of treatments, minimize complications, and improve overall patient outcomes.
